Location: Katowice, Poland
This project focuses on sharing effective practices for supporting young people who are not in education, employment, or training (NEET). Through a series of interactive workshops, guided visits, and cultural exchange activities, participants explore methods to increase youth motivation, engagement, and inclusion.
The aim is to provide youth workers and educators with practical tools and inspiration to support young people, particularly those with fewer opportunities. The programme highlights the value of non-formal education, the role of cultural and natural environments in youth development, and the importance of international cooperation in youth work.
By combining learning, cultural discovery, and peer exchange, the project encourages participants to reflect, connect, and co-create new strategies to empower young people and strengthen their social and professional integration.
